    My first week I actually lost almost 3lbs. which is common when you up your calories, since when your body is retaining alot of water(which is the case if you have large deficits) it will release the water when you eat alot. This is my second week and I have gained a few pounds over this week. I pigged out last sunday(still stayed below tdee and have had alot of carbs this week. I also lifted heavier then I have in years(due to increased strength from eating more) so I know i'm on the right track. My waist measurement has went down also.

    My point is there are many factors that can cause scale weight to go up and fat to go down at the same time. Hang in there:smile:
